This is a Diesel Locomotive built in the 1960's/70's by my friend Donald Johnson. Outside of central Iowa his name may not mean much in the model building circles, but Donald was a special kind of an early modeler. Don was a B17 pilot and served durning WW2, he started modeling in HO after he returned home from Europe, and mostly built kits with added details or kit bashed Varney-Mantuna and Bowser locomotives and cars, he later purchased a UniMat and air brush and started to build and custom paint scratch built Steam Locomotive and Diesel Engines. He became known around the midwest for his kit bashed and scratch-built brass steam locomotives and won many local, regional and master builder awards. Don passed away a few years ago and I bought several of the special locomotives from his collection with the hopes of someday building my own pike. Well age and poor eye sight has shown me that HO modeling is beyond my ability and I have decided to sell the special locomotives that Don built.
